Feedwright checks podcast RSS feeds for schema errors, dead enclosure links, and malformed chapter markers. Most settings are safe defaults: VALIDATOR_CONCURRENCY controls parallel fetches, and FEED_TIMEOUT_MS governs how long we wait on slow hosts before flagging a feed as unreachable. Keep concurrency at or below eight in staging to avoid tripping upstream rate limits. The validator also signs its result callbacks so downstream consumers can trust them, using a signing secret from the env file. The line below sets that secret.

sealed setting: LEDGER_TOKEN5=6d086

## Changelog — RemindRx v3.1.0

Key rotation: the signing key for the clinic appointment reminder job has been rotated effective this release. Plugin authors must re-verify downloaded artifacts against the new public key; signatures made with the old key will fail after the grace period ends next month. The new verification key is published below.

deploy key for kagup-bawig: bky9_ZMq28eTw9

Handover Note — Budget Request, Eastern Branches

From: Director Ilse Vandermaat
To: Director Corin Haley

Corin, the pending request covers refurbishment of the Ashgrove and Pellbrook branches plus three additional underwriting hires. Finance has reviewed the figures twice; contingency sits at eight percent. Branch managers should hold spending commitments until sign-off. Background correspondence is filed under the Q3 planning folder.

The confidential note that follows explains the strategic rationale.

management briefing: Only 33 of the 205 pilot accounts renewed Kasath, so a churn review is set for October 17. Weniusek Logistics is in early talks to buy Holethax Freight for about $345.6 million.

## Tuning

The receipt mailer (Almsgate) batches donation receipts and sends through the Thornquay relay. On-call: if the queue backs up, resist the urge to crank batch size — the relay rate-limits per connection, and bigger batches just mean bigger retries. Scale worker count first, then shorten the flush interval. Dedupe window must stay longer than the retry horizon or donors get duplicate receipts, which generates tickets. All knobs live in one place and are read at worker start. Current production values follow.

tuning table, kajop-yafof:
QUOTAS = {
    "wenath": 10,
    "ulaael": 5,
}